Australian Citizenship and Right to Work Verification Checklist for HR and Compliance Teams
This checklist delivers a structured approach to verifying and managing employee work rights across Australian organisations. It outlines the essential controls required to ensure legal compliance, reduce risk exposure, and maintain a job-ready workforce.
What’s in the Checklist?

Understanding employment laws and obligations relating to the validation of and administration of rights to work

Practical steps for verifying Australian citizenship, rights to work and visa eligibility

Identity verification, VEVO checks, and work condition assessment requirements

Compliance checklists for secure record keeping and audit readiness

Guidance for ongoing monitoring of visa expiry dates and workforce compliance

WorkPro capability areas including digital identity verification and automated compliance tracking
